Provide a way to explicitly set mtime for extended header ustar blocks.
* src/tar.c (struct textual_date): ts is a copy of the structure, not a pointer to it. Date is a copy as well, hence the `const' is taken away. (get_date_or_file): Return 0/1 depending on success/failure. Copy timestamp to the `ts' member. Store a copy of the string in `date'. (report_textual_dates): Report only if verbose_option is set, but always free the list. (expand_pax_option): New function. (parse_opt): Preprocess the argument to xheader_set_option with expand_pax_option. (decode_options): Call report_textual_dates unconditionally. * src/xheader.c (exthdr_mtime_option, exthdr_mtime) (globexthdr_mtime_option, globexthdr_mtime): New statics. (xheader_set_keyword_equal): handle exthdr.mtime and globexthdr.mtime. (xheader_write): Override `t' argument if a corresponding exthdr.mtime or globexthdr.mtime option is set. * NEWS: Update * doc/tar.texi: Document the changes.
